Output 2a17a876e88e783dda5b83c055530116cc69c77d3d6ccc91f39fd68526d937b3:7

value
28300000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b29ff1863ea6487ba3bfcd015a17456692dc165b OP_EQUALVERIFY OP_CHECKSIG
address
DMRaRUENdVpCuwT9SfQPXcGB5NvzZxo3Kb
transaction
2a17a876e88e783dda5b83c055530116cc69c77d3d6ccc91f39fd68526d937b3